Are competitors required to bring their own blocks and sandbags to competition?

Explanation:
Competitors must provide their own rifle rests, including blocks and sandbags, because the way a shooter stabilizes the rifle is part of their personal setup and ensures consistency across competitors. Using gear you’ve trained with helps you shoot more accurately and safely, and ranges may not supply identical rests for everyone. Bringing your own blocks and sandbags also keeps the setup predictable and within standard rules, since the equipment is chosen to meet the shooter’s technique and the competition’s specifications. If an accommodation is needed for safety or accessibility, it’s handled through event staff, but the default is that each shooter brings these items.
